SqlTrackingService.EnableRetries 속성
정의
중요
일부 정보는 릴리스되기 전에 상당 부분 수정될 수 있는 시험판 제품과 관련이 있습니다. Microsoft는 여기에 제공된 정보에 대해 어떠한 명시적이거나 묵시적인 보증도 하지 않습니다.
SqlTrackingService가 데이터베이스 작업을 수행할 때 다시 시도할지 여부를 지정하는 값을 가져오거나 설정합니다.
public:
property bool EnableRetries { bool get(); void set(bool value); };
public bool EnableRetries { get; set; }
member this.EnableRetries : bool with get, set
Public Property EnableRetries As Boolean
속성 값
true가 작업을 다시 시도해야 하면 SqlTrackingService이고, 그렇지 않으면 false입니다.
설명
IsTransactional 속성을 false로 설정하고 EnableRetries를 true로 설정하면 모든 트랜잭션 다시 시도가 EnableRetries 속성 값에 따라 결정됩니다.
IsTransactional을 true로 설정하면 특정 작업이 일괄 처리되고 작업 일괄 처리 트랜잭션의 다시 시도가 WorkflowCommitWorkBatchService 또는 DefaultWorkflowCommitWorkBatchService와 같은 SharedConnectionWorkflowCommitWorkBatchService의 파생 형식에 의해 처리됩니다.
IsTransactional이 true로 설정되었는지 여부에 관계없이 다음 작업 항목은 일괄 처리할 수 없으며 EnableRetries 속성을 통해 트랜잭션 다시 시도를 처리해야 합니다.
추적 프로필 변경 내용 폴링
IsTransactional이
false로 설정된 경우 SQL Server 데이터베이스에 대한 모든 쓰기
프로그래밍 방식으로 설정하는 것 외에도 구성 파일을 통해 이 기능을 사용할 수 있습니다. 구성 파일을 통해이 속성을 설정 하는 방법에 대 한 자세한 내용은 참조 하세요. 워크플로 구성 파일합니다.
작업 일괄 처리 트랜잭션을 다시 시도 하는 방법에 대 한 일반적인 정보를 참조 하세요 워크플로의 상태 정보 일괄 처리합니다.